DESKRIPSI
Makes Linux applications self-contained by copying in the libraries and plugins that the application uses, and optionally generates an AppImage. Can be used for Qt and other applications. This Linux Deployment Tool, linuxdeployqt, takes an application as input and makes it self-contained by copying in the resources that the application uses (like libraries, graphics, and plugins) into a bundle. The resulting bundle can be distributed as an AppDir or as an AppImage to users, or can be put into cross-distribution packages. It can be used as part of the build process to deploy applications written in C, C++, and other compiled languages with systems like CMake, qmake, and make. When used on Qt-based applications, it can bundle a specific minimal subset of Qt required to run the application. This tool is conceptually based on the Mac Deployment Tool, macdeployqt in the tools applications of the Qt Toolkit, but has been changed to a slightly different logic.
Fitur
- Instead of an .app bundle for macOS, this produces an AppDir for Linux
- Download linuxdeployqt-x86_64.AppImage from the Releases page
- Deploy applications written in C, C++
- Deploy other compiled languages with systems like CMake, qmake, and make
- Bundle a specific minimal subset of Qt required to run the application
- The oldest still-supported release of Ubuntu is currently targeted, tested and supported by the team
